## Build provenance: fan-out backpressure fix

Welcome aboard! The Quillhopper notification service once melted under fan-out storms, so every build now ships with backpressure limits baked in and a provenance record. If you're debugging throttled notifications, first confirm which build is live. The token for the current deploy is recorded below.

build token for tajeg-bajep: htk14_409ba9df6b8acb

## Authentication

The Plover address autocomplete widget talks to the internal Geostitch lookup service. All requests must carry a bearer token; unauthenticated calls return 401 with no body. Tokens are scoped per environment — never reuse the staging token in production, since rate limits differ and usage is billed separately per scope. The widget reads the token from its init config at mount time and caches it for the session. For local development, initialize the widget with the key below.

gateway credential: qvz23-XSZTNBjrucz4Q49XMT1TuVw

## Changed defaults

Heads up: the Ledgerline tax-rate lookup cache now defaults to a 15-minute TTL instead of 24 hours. Turns out rates in the Veldt County sandbox were going stale mid-demo, which was embarrassing. Eviction is now LRU rather than FIFO, and the cache warms on boot. If you're reviewing, check that nothing hardcodes the old TTL. The new defaults land as follows.

deployment values, bajop-taweg:
holwyn:
  log_level: debug
  metrics_host: metrics.holwyn.zemvarsys.internal
  pool_size: 32